Gena Rowlands: A Legacy of Independent Cinema and Unparalleled Performances

The acclaimed actress, known for her groundbreaking roles in John Cassavetes' films, passes away at 94.

  • Rowlands' collaborations with Cassavetes redefined American independent film, highlighting raw, improvisational acting.
  • Her role in 'A Woman Under the Influence' remains a landmark in screen performance, earning her an Oscar nomination.
  • Rowlands' career spanned seven decades, with memorable roles in 'Faces,' 'Gloria,' and 'The Notebook.'
  • She received numerous accolades, including an honorary Oscar in 2015 for her contributions to cinema.
  • Rowlands' unique partnership with Cassavetes produced some of the most authentic and emotionally charged films in modern cinema.
